November 13, 2024Zacc Harris Makes His Cabin RecordGuitarist Zacc Harris is back with Chasing Shadows, the follow-up to his well-received 2021 effort Small Wonders. In the summer of 2022 Harris took an opportunity to get away to a cabin for five days sans family and with nothing specific on the agenda. During the retreat Harris found his way into about twenty new songs, eight of which can be heard on this new record. The resulting performance exude some of the curious and patient spirit so many find when they spend a couple days away from the grind. Harris discussed the writing and recording of the album with Jazz88's Sean McPherson. November 08, 2024Erik Fratzke Explains the Longevity and Philosophy of the Jazz Trio Happy AppleBassist Erik Fratzke from Happy Apple was nice enough to stop by the Jazz88 studio to discuss the group's new studio album New York CD. It's the group's first release in 17 years and Fratzke talked about the life cycle of the band and the beautiful rapport and camaraderie the group is enjoying as they hit the 25 year mark. October 25, 2024Ava Mendoza and Liz Draper Reconnect and Celebrate The Joys Of MusicBassist Liz Draper has been running a residency at Berlin for October and she's wrapping it up on Sunday, October 27 with her friend Ava Mendoza. Mendoza is a celebrated guitarist and composer based in Brooklyn and her friendship with Draper goes back almost 25 years. Liz spoke about her approach to improvising on the bass, her recent experience with playing through-composed music.
